WebbStamp duty is a tax you pay to the State Government when you buy a property. If you’re buying your first home, up to $430,000 for house and land or up to $300,000 for vacant land (as at 3 July 2014), you don’t have to pay any stamp duty as it is waived by the WA State Government. Webb5 okt. 2024 · If you are a first home buyer purchasing an existing home worth less than $650,000 you pay no stamp duty (if eligible). If the home is valued between $650,000 and $800,000 you can get a discount. Vacant land. If you buy vacant land under $350,000 then you pay no stamp duty.
